Personal injury law covers situations where an individual suffers harm due to another party’s negligence or intentional wrongdoing. This area of law includes various types of incidents such as motor vehicle accidents, slip and fall injuries, and medical errors. It is designed to provide victims with a legal avenue to recover damages for their losses. Understanding the key components of a personal injury claim can help you determine the best course of action following an accident.
In New York, personal injury claims follow the principles of negligence law, which means that the injured party must prove that the other party owed a duty of care, breached that duty, and caused the injury as a direct result. Understanding common legal terms related to personal injury claims can help you better navigate the process and communicate effectively with your legal team. These definitions clarify the roles, responsibilities, and procedures involved in pursuing compensation after an injury.
Negligence refers to a failure to exercise reasonable care that results in harm to another person. In personal injury law, proving negligence is necessary to establish liability and recover damages.
Damages are the monetary compensation awarded to a plaintiff for losses suffered due to the defendant’s actions. This includes med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other related costs.
Liability is the legal responsibility for one’s actions or omissions that cause injury or damage to another party. Establishing liability is a key part of personal injury claims.
A settlement is an agreement reached between the injured party and the defendant, usually involving payment to resolve the claim without going to trial.

In New York, the statute of limitations for most personal injury claims is three years from the date of the accident or injury. It is important to act promptly because failing to file within this timeframe may result in losing your right to pursue compensation. You may recover economic damages such as medical expenses, lost wages, and property damage, as well as non-economic damages like pain and suffering and emotional distress. The exact amount and types of damages depend on the specific circumstances of your case and the losses you have incurred.
Many personal injury cases are resolved through negotiations and settlements without going to trial. However, if a fair agreement cannot be reached, your case may proceed to court. Your legal team will guide you through the process and represent your interests at every stage.
Most personal injury lawyers work on a contingency fee basis, meaning you pay no upfront fees and the lawyer receives a percentage of the settlement or award if your case is successful. This arrangement helps ensure access to legal representation regardless of your financial situation.
New York follows a comparative negligence rule, which means you may still recover damages even if you share some fault for the accident. However, your compensation may be reduced proportionally based on your degree of fault. An attorney can help assess your situation and advise accordingly.
The duration varies depending on the complexity of the case, severity of injuries, and willingness of parties to settle. Some cases resolve within months, while others may take years if they proceed to trial. Your legal team will keep you informed about expected timelines.
